Key Considerations for Plastic Tube Fittings
When selecting or buying plastic tube fittings, there are several key considerations to keep in mind:
Material: Consider the type of plastic material used in the fittings. Common materials include polyethylene (PE), polypropylene (PP), PVC, and nylon. The material should be compatible with the fluid or gas being transported and should be resistant to chemical corrosion.
Size and Compatibility: Ensure that the fittings are the correct size and compatible with the tubing you are using. Most fittings are designed to fit specific sizes of tubing, so make sure they match.
Type of Fitting: There are various types of plastic tube fittings available, such as compression fittings, push-to-connect fittings, barbed fittings, and quick-connect fittings. Choose the type of fitting that best suits your application and installation requirements.
Pressure and Temperature Ratings: Check the pressure and temperature ratings of the fittings to ensure they can withstand the operating conditions of your system.
Leak Resistance: Look for fittings that provide a reliable and secure connection to prevent leaks. Ensure that the fittings have proper sealing mechanisms to maintain a tight seal.
Certifications and Standards: Consider fittings that meet industry standards and certifications to ensure quality and performance. Look for fittings that comply with relevant standards such as ASTM, NSF, or FDA.
Application Specific Requirements: Consider any specific requirements of your application, such as hygiene standards for food and beverage applications or UV resistance for outdoor installations. Choose fittings that meet these specific needs.
Brand Reputation and Warranty: Consider the reputation of the manufacturer or brand of the fittings. Choose reputable brands known for producing high-quality and reliable products. Additionally, check if the fittings come with a warranty for added peace of mind.
By considering these key factors, you can select the right plastic tube fittings for your application that meet your performance, compatibility, and durability requirements.
